Sandbox is a minimal and generic framework that lets you add sandbox features to your game.
Typical real world examples like Creative mode, map/level editors at runtime.
Includes example project that show how you switch between edit/play mode, spawn assets and save it as a playable map.
*This plugin does not include game specific system, it is up to you to create and define your own logic.
We have provided an example project on how assets are made and basic save/load system.

Features:
- Custom asset that automatically registers with asset registry
- Custom graph editor
- Create custom blueprint nodes that encapsulates entire gameplay logic
- Each node in custom graph is a full UObject and not a function like in Blueprints
- Every node in Sandbox Graph is latent
- Create your own nodes in Blueprints or C++
- Pass around in/output in node in Sandbox Graph to pass data
- Supports displaying (customizable) debug information while PIE
- Provides subsystems for easily accessing Sandbox functions
- Map Saving/Loading available in example project
- Provides functions for easily switching Sandbox and Editor mode
- Custom spawn function
- No casting of actors
- No dependencies between blueprints
- Simple to use API
- Everything works in Runtime
